Want a cool-season pot filled with unusual, colourful pocketbook blooms? Follow our Calceolaria F1 Dainty Mix Grow Guide for practical sowing, germination, transplanting and regional care advice.
Quick Grow Facts
-
Plant type: ornamental annual
-
Scientific name: Calceolaria x hybrida
-
Seed form: pelleted seed; sow on the surface and keep evenly moist
-
Sowing: late summer/autumn or late winter under cover, depending on region
-
Position: bright filtered light or gentle morning sun; protect from heat
-
Sowing depth: surface sow; do not bury
-
Germination: about 7–21 days at 18–20°C
-
Spacing: 15–20 cm
-
Height: about 10–18 cm
-
Flowering: approximately 16–18 weeks from sowing in good cool-season conditions
Why grow this variety?
- Pouch-shaped flowers in a bright mixed colour range.
- Compact growth for pots, patios, windowsills and sheltered beds.
- Naturally neat form with no routine pinching required.
Growing notes
Use a fine, free-draining seed medium. Place one pellet on the surface, keep it evenly damp and provide bright light and gentle airflow. Transplant when the plug is rooted and harden off gradually. Keep plants cool, sheltered and well drained, especially during humid or rainy weather.
Important: This is an ornamental seed crop, not edible seed. Follow the current packet for any treatment or handling statement.
